1. What is Bhringraj?

Bhringraj, also known as False Daisy or Eclipta Alba, is a herbaceous plant that is commonly found in India and other parts of Southeast Asia. It is a small plant with bright green leaves that are shaped like tongues. It produces tiny white or yellow flowers that grow in clusters. The plant has been used for centuries in Ayurvedic medicine due to its various health benefits

2. The Nutritional Value of Bhringraj

Bhringraj is a herb with a high nutritional value, containing a variety of vitamins, minerals, and essential fatty acids. Incorporating Bhringraj into your diet can help support overall health and well-being.

  • Minerals: Minerals like calcium, magnesium, and iron are abundant in bhringraj. The creation of hemoglobin, which transports oxygen in the blood, depends on iron. While calcium is crucial for bone health, magnesium is necessary for the health of muscles and nerves.
  • Flavonoids: Bhringraj contains flavonoids such as apigenin, luteolin, and kaempferol, which are known for their ant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ties.
  • Essential Fatty Acids: Bhringraj contains essential fatty acids, including linoleic acid and oleic acid. These fatty acids are important for maintaining healthy skin and hair, and also have anti-inflammatory properties.

3. Discovering 10 Benefits Of Bhringraj (False Daisy)

False Daisy is believed to have a wide range of health benefits, some of which are supported by scientific research. Here are some of the potential benefits of it:

3.1 Promotes Hair Growth

The usage of bhringraj to increase hair growth and decrease hair loss is ancient. It includes substances that nourish hair follicles, promote hair growth, and aid to enhance blood flow to the scalp.[1]

3.2 Prevents Premature Graying of Hair

Regular use of False Daisy oil or extract may help prevent premature graying of hair. It contains antioxidants that protect hair from damage and help maintain its natural color.[2]

3.3 Fights Dandruff

Dandruff can be effectively treated with bhringraj because of its antifungal and antibacterial characteristics. Additionally, it lessens inflammation and calms scratchy scalps.[3]

3.4 Strengthens Hair

Vitamins, minerals, and vital fatty acids are among the components found in bhringraj that help strengthen hair and lessen breakage. Additionally, it helps to enhance the general condition and appearance of hair.[4]

4. Precautions and Side Effects of Bhringraj

Bhringraj, also known as false daisy, is generally safe when used in recommended amounts. However, there are a few precautions to keep in mind when using this herb:

Allergic reactions: Some people may be allergic to False Daisy and may experience symptoms such as itching, swelling, and difficulty breathing. Stop using the herb right away and go to the doctor if you suffer any of these signs.

Pregnancy and breast-feeding: False Daisy should be avoided during pregnancy and breastfeeding as its safety has not been established for these groups.

Headache and Dizziness: Consuming large amounts of Bhringraj may cause headache and dizziness in some individuals.

Skin irritation: style="font-weight: 400;"> Bhringraj oil may cause skin irritation in some people. Before employing it, it is usually suggested to perform a patch test.

Diarrhea and Stomach Upset: Consuming large amounts of Bhringraj may cause diarrhea and stomach upset in some individuals.

Interaction with medication: Bhringraj may interact with certain medications, including blood thinners and medications for high blood pressure. If you are taking any medication, talk to your healthcare provider before using it.
